Chinese Noodles in Peanut-Sesame Sauce Recipe
Ingredients:
2 tbsps of sesame oil (dark)
1 lb of Noodles (can be any pasta but preferably Chinese-style)
For the Dressing:
1/2 c of water (hot)
2-3 tbsps of pepper oil (hot)
2 tsps of ginger (fresh); chopped finely
1/4 c of honey
1/2 c of sesame oil (dark)
4 tsps of vinegar (rice wine variety)
2 tbsps of dry wine
6 tbsps of tahini paste
6 tbsps of soya sauce (dark)
6 tbsps of soya sauce (light)
1/4 c of water
6 tbsps of peanut butter
To make pepper oil (hot):
1 c of oil
1/4 c of flakes of red pepper
For the Garnish:
2 scallions; minced
1/2 c of peanuts; roasted, chopped
1/2 of a cucumber; seeded, peeled and sliced
1 carrot; peeled
Instructions:
Bring water to boil in a big pot. Put in the noodles. Allow to cook for a few minutes but make sure that noodles do not turn up limp or pasty. Use a sieve to drain noodles then rinse using water.
Toss with sesame oil (dark) to keep pasta strips from sticking to each other. To prepare the dressing, put all the ingredients together except for the heated water. Blend the mixture until you get a smooth consistency. Add heated water if dressing is too pasty.
Make shavings from the carrot for the garnish. Put these in cool water so the shavings will curl. Pour sauce over noodles then toss. Best served cold.

Lo Mein Recipe
Ingredients:
2 Tbsps dry wine
1/4 tsp of sesame oil
3/4 c of vegetable oil
1 tsp of sugar
2 c of bean sprouts (fresh)
1/4 c of soya sauce
1 tsp of monosodium glutamate
1 garlic clove; chopped finely
3 green onions; sliced
1 pack of French style beans (green); thawed
12 ozs of meat (can be chicken, beef, pork); diced
4 c of noodles (Chinese, thin); cooked & drained
Instructions:
Combine the monosodium glutamate, sugar plus the soy sauce. Prepare a wok and heat. Pour in 3 Tbsp of vegetable oil, then add sesame oil.
Next, stir fry the garlic and ginger. Then add all other veggies. Stir for about 1min in high temperature.
Pour in the dry wine. Cover the wok for about a minute more. Then turn your heat off. Drain the vegetables then remove the liquids.
Reheat the wok. Pour in the rest of your oil and turn the heat up to around medium temperature. Put noodles in. Stir continuously for around 2min. Add meat that you prepared (and the veggies of your choice). Stir well to mix. Pour the remaining soy sauce. Mix evenly.

Chinese Noodles Recipe
Ingredients:
1 green onion; chopped into thin sections
2 c of bean or mung sprouts
1/2 can of bamboo sprigs (8 ounces); chopped in 1/2in. squares
1 tbsp of cornstarch
1 tsp of chili (paste)
1/2 c of reserved mushroom soaking liquid
3 Chinese mushrooms; dried
1 tsp of honey or sugar
3 tbsp of lite soya sauce
1/4 c of peanut oil
1/2 bell pepper (red); chopped into 1/2in. cubes
1 tbsp of Hoisin sauce
2 tbsp of dry sherry/ rice wine
1 tbsp of bean sauce
1/2 lb of noodles (fresh)
Instructions:
Heat 1 1/4 c water and soak mushrooms for half an hour. While soaking, cook noodles by boiling 4qts water. Let stand. Be sure not to overcook noodles or they would become pasty.
Remove water from your mushroom solution. Keep half a c of the liquid, though. This will be reserved for sauce making. Remove stems of mushrooms and chop caps coarsely.
Put together ingredients of your sauce. Stir very well. In a separate container, mix cornstarch plus water. Get a good consistency.
Heat a wok. Pour in 3 tbsp peanut oil. Throw in mushrooms, then add bell pepper pieces, toss in the bamboo sprigs and finally the bean sprouts. Stir fry for a couple of min.
Pour in sauce then stir fry until boiling. Stir for around half a min more.
Pour cornstarch plus water mixture then add noodles. Toss ’til all ingredients are cooked. This should take around 2min.
Use the green onions for topping before serving.

Chicken Chow Mein Recipe
Ingredients:
Pepper and salt for seasoning
4 spring onions; chopped fine
2 ozs of ham; shredded fine
4 ozs of bean sprouts
1 tbsp of sesame oil (dark)
2 ozs of snow peas; take off ends
2 cloves of garlic; minced
4 tbsps of vegetable oil
1 tbsp of dry wine (rice or sherry)
3 tbsps of soy sauce
8 ozs of chicken breast; skinned & deboned
12 ozs of noodles
Instructions:
Start by cooking noodles until they are tender. Remove noodles from water. Chop chicken in 2 inch shredded pieces.
Add soy sauce, sesame oil and sherry (2 tsps each). Pour veg. oil into a pan then heat. Add in chicken mix when oil is very hot. Keep frying for a couple of minutes. Make sure to wipe pan clean but keep oil hot.
Add in garlic, sprouts, ham and peas. Keep frying for around a minute. Add noodles after a minute. Fry while continuously stirring. Put in soy sauce according to your liking. Add pepper and salt. Put chicken mix in and garnish with spring onions. Serve.

Chinese Fried Rice Recipe
Ingredients:
1/4 c of veggie oil
1/4 c of mushrooms
1 garlic clove; chopped finely
1 ginger slice; chopped finely
2 c of chopped pork, chicken, shrimp & ham
4 green onions; chopped
4 c of rice; cooked
1/4 c of soya sauce
1/8 tsp of pepper (white); ground
2 whole eggs
Instructions:
Prepare the pepper, soy sauce and egg in a bowl. Stir. But do not beat well. Heat a wok and put in oil. Fry garlic & ginger until light brown.
Next, add rice. Make sure to break apart rice lumps. Add meat, shrimp, chicken & ham. Once these are heated through, add egg mix. Be sure to stir continuously for around 3 min & then, serve.

Cantonese Roast Duck Recipe
Ingredients:
For the Duck:
3 pcs of sliced ginger (fresh)
1 spring onion
1 Tbsp of salt
Whole duck
For the Glaze:
Sprigs of cilantro (fresh)
1 Tbsp. of soya sauce
1 Tbsp of corn syrup (light)
2 Tbsps. of water
Instructions:
Make sure that your duck is thawed. Cut away all the extra fat then rinse the whole duck. Pat the meat dry.
Next, put salt on duck in both inner and outer side. Refrigerate overnight for flavor to seep in for best results. Place spring onions inside cavity of duck then add the ginger slices over it.
Then, pour around 2 inches water onto a flameproof pan for roasting. Use a lidded one. Put setup on stove. Put a rack on your pan. Wait for water until it boils.
Use a casserole that your duck can fit in. Make sure that the cooking pot fits your rack. Steam the mixture for an hour. Make sure to check the level of your water every few minutes.
Add hot water as needed. After cooking, remove duck. Put together glaze ingredients in a saucepan.
Boil then spread glazed on outer part of your cooked duck with the use of a brush. Let duck dry. This can take around 60 min.
Heat oven at 375 degrees Farenheit. Put duck in with the breast part down. Turn after 20 min. Cook for another 40 min.
Let meal cool for a few minutes. Carve duck along the joints. Serve your meal using cilantro as garnish.

Chinese Duck Recipe
Ingredients:
3 ozs almonds (toasted & split)
2 tsps of cornstarch
1 c of stock
4 ozs of peas (frozen)
2 ozs of mushrooms (fresh)
2 celery sticks
2 tbsps of soya sauce
1 tsp of salt
2 tbsps of oil
1 lb of duck meat
Instructions:
Cut duck into thin strips. Take a wok and heat oil to fry duck in for around 5min. Add salt. Add soya sauce. Stir to mix.
Wash all ingredients like celery, mushrooms and peas. Slice mushrooms thinly. Put in celery, mushrooms and peas. Stir to mix for 1min. Pour in stock & allow to boil. Allow to simmer for around 5min.
Prepare cornstarch then mix with cold water. Pour mixture into pan and allow to boil. Make sure to stir continuously until sauce thickens. Garnish with almonds.

Vegetable Fried Rice Recipe
Ingredients:
4 c of rice; cooked and cooled
1/2 c of peas
1 bell pepper (red); cubed
1 small carrot
2 beaten eggs
6 tbsps of peanut oil
1/2 tsp of salt
3 tbsps of wine (rice)
1/4 c of light soya sauce
Instructions:
Put together the salt, soy sauce plus rice wine. Mix then set this aside. Prepare wok in medium temperature.
Next, pour 2 Tbsps peanut oil when skillet is hot. Cook eggs ’til firm. Make sure these are still moist. Place eggs in bowl. Break cooked egg to small pcs. Set this aside.
Boil a qt of tap water. Put carrots in. This should be done in about a minute. Then drain.
Prepare a skillet in medium high heat. Add in remaining peanut oil. Stir fry garlic. Toss in celery, carrots, peas plus the bell peppers.
Then, put rice in after stir frying these for a minute. Then, stir fry again when rice is in. Put sauce then cook for 5min. Be sure to stir continuously.

Sesame Noodles Recipe
Ingredients:
1 Tbsp of chives; sliced
1/4 c of cucumber; chopped finely
1/2 c of mung sprouts (fresh)
2 tsps of vinegar (rice wine)
1/2 tsp of garlic; chopped finely
1 tsp of shredded ginger
1/2 tsp of pepper; ground
1/2 tsp of salt
2 Tbsps of sugar
1/2 c of broth (chicken)
1/2 c tehini
2 tsps of sesame oil
1/2 lb of noodles (Chinese)
Instructions:
Prepare the noodles. This should be cooked until they are firm but not hard or overly soggy. Wash noodles w/ water then drain. Pour sesame oil and mix.
In a medium sized bowl, whisk the paste, broth, salt, sugar, ginger, pepper, vinegar and garlic. Put in the noodles then mix well. Add the mung sprouts then mix again.
Season to taste. Place the mix in a bowl and cover w/ a clear wrap. Refrigerate this for a couple of hours. You may use chives and cucumber for toppings.
